Visa cap: H-2C visas can be capped at 500,000 per yr. The cap may very well be adjusted by the Division of Agriculture primarily based on demand, unemployment rates, and other elements. The H-2A program is uncapped. Two-12 months implementation requirement: phases in necessary implementation by requiring employers with 10,000 or more employees to make use of the system inside 6 months of enactment. Those with 500 to 9,999 employees are given a yr, those with 20 to 499 staff have 18 months, and employers with as few as 1 employee have two years.

Nevertheless, Britons haven't any computerized right to dwell there, in contrast to in Europe, so there's plenty of work to do before you go to ensure you comply with the related rules and laws, many of which change from state to state. The US Division of Education gives an outline of the education system in the United States. There are additionally numerous corporations in the US who provide a service that work out the US equivalence of UK skills corresponding to Instructional Credential Evaluators You should contact particular person State Education authorities for additional steerage. Banking in the US is not usually free, so to make sure you get the precise account, you could check the charges you will be charged. You must look on-line on the related banking organisations you are interested in to see what charges you would face, and examine them.

  •  Additionally it is strongly recommended that individuals in New Zealand who should not eligible for publicly funded well being companies hold complete travel insurance coverage, together with medical insurance.
  • Should you're injured in an accident (even when it was due to one thing you did), medical and restoration costs are coated by the Accident Compensation Company (ACC).
  • You are unlikely to find something like ACC in the USA - it is pretty much unique on the planet.
